Powerful do-it-yourself digital presencemanagement tools.
Let our experts take care of your onlinepresence for you.
Total Reviews: 0
729 Metrecal St
Cabool, MO 65689-9706
Area: Cabool, MO 65689
Coordinates: 37.120592, -92.100258
KML: KML
Back to Mfa Inc Profile